My insurance says the leak is 'Category 1' water. What does that mean, and how do IoT sensors help?

Category 1 water is from a clean supply line, like a broken pipe. This is distinct from Category 3 'black water' from sewage or flooding, which involves hazardous contaminants. Colorado insurers now offer a 5-8% premium credit for IoT leak sensors like Moen Flo. These devices provide immediate shutoff and notification, limiting damage and supporting a stronger, cleaner claim, which is crucial for adjuster review.

My Roxborough Park home's floor is dry to the touch after a leak. Is it safe to stop drying?

No. Dry to the touch' is a surface reading only. The S500 standard of care requires achieving equilibrium with Roxborough Park's ambient psychrometric conditions, typically near 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F. Subfloor cavities retain moisture, creating vapor pressure that drives it back into materials. We use thermo-hygrometers to measure GPP and confirm the structure is dried to the standard, not just the surface.
